Kako popraviti "ukaz sudo apt-get ni najden" na macOS

Večina Debian uporablja dpkg sistem za pakiranje, ki zagotavlja programe in aplikacije za namestitev. Zaradi tega sistema pakiranja uporabnikom ni treba izdelati programov iz izvornih kod. Za interakcijo s tem sistemom pakiranja je orodje APT (Advanced Package Tool). Vendar včasih to orodje APT ne bo delovalo na macOS-u in bo podalo napako » sudo: apt-get: ukaz ni najden «.

Obvestilo o napaki

Kaj povzroča napako 'sudo apt-get ukaz ni najden' Napaka v macOS-u?

Kadar koli je na vašem terminalu napaka " ukaz ni najden ", pomeni, da ukaz, ki ga poskušate uporabiti za določeno aplikacijo ali knjižnico, ni na voljo. Če aplikacija ali pripomoček ni nameščen v vašem sistemu, potem vsi ukazi ali funkcije, povezane s tem pripomočkom, ne bodo delovali. Vsi vemo, da sta ukaza na Terminalu Linux in macOS 99% enaka. Vendar to ne pomeni, da bosta Linux in macOS za namestitev in upravljanje paketov uporabljala iste upravitelje in pripomočke. Za zaključek ukazi APT niso na voljo za macOS.

Alternativa APT za macOS

Ukazi APT se uporabljajo za prenos, posodabljanje ali nadgradnjo aplikacij prek Terminala. Vendar je ta možnost le za nekaj distributerjev Debian Linuxa. Tako ima macOS malo drugih možnosti, ki delujejo enako kot APT. Te alternative se uporabljajo za isto delo APT in imajo nekaj različnih / boljših funkcij.

1. način: Namestitev domačega jezika v macOS

Ukaz " apt-get " je namenjen namestitvi paketov v sisteme Linux. Homebrew je enak za Mac. Pri upravljanju paketov se večina ljudi počuti prijetno z njegovo uporabo. Homebrew namesti pakete v lastni imenik in nato simbolično poveže svoje datoteke v / user / local . Lahko namestite homebrew in zaženete ukaz za namestitev paketov, tako da sledite spodnjim korakom:

  1. Pridržite tipko Command in pritisnite Space, da odprete reflektor, nato vnesite Terminal in Enter .

    Odpiranje terminala
  2. Najprej morate namestiti orodje ukazne vrstice Xcode z naslednjim ukazom:
     xcode-select - namestite 

    Namestitev orodja ukazne vrstice xcode
  3. Po namestitvi orodja Xcode zdaj vnesite / kopirajte naslednji ukaz, da namestite Homebrew v macOS:
     ruby -e "$ (curl -fsSL //raw.githubusercontent.com/Homebrew/install/master/install)" 

    Namestitev domačega jezika
  4. Namestitev bo za potrditev zahtevala tipko Return (Enter) in geslo .
  5. Za pravilno namestitev orodja boste dobili uspešno sporočilo o namestitvi, kot je prikazano spodaj:

    Sporočilo je uspešno nameščeno
  6. Zdaj z uporabo Homebrew vnesite ta ukaz, da namestite kateri koli paket, ki ga želite namestiti:
     ime namestitve piva 

    Namestitev paketa z ukazom homebrew

    Opomba : Ime v ukazu je lahko ime paketa, ki ga poskušate namestiti na svoj macOS.

  7. Ukaz Brew bo uspešno namestil paket v vaš sistem.

2. način: Namestitev MacPortsov v macOS

Programska oprema MacPorts se uporablja za zbiranje, namestitev in upravljanje odprtokodne programske opreme. MacPorts bo samodejno namestil vse potrebne odvisnosti za dano vrata, ki jih uporabnik poskuša namestiti. Je enostaven za uporabo; lahko namestite, naložite ali sestavite aplikacijo in knjižnico z enim ukazom. MacPorts ponuja tudi nadgradnje in odstranjevanje nameščenih vrat. Namestite ga lahko tako, da natančno sledite spodnjim korakom:

  1. Odprite App Store iz Docka in v iskalnem polju poiščite Xcode . Kliknite na Pridobi in namesti Xcode. Bodite potrpežljivi. Za namestitev bo potrebnega nekaj časa, ker velikost znaša približno 6 GB.

    Opomba : Vprašal bo uporabniško ime in geslo za račun, ki ga uporabljate v App Store.

    Namestitev Xcode iz App Store
  2. S soglasjem Xcode se lahko strinjate tako, da odprete aplikacijo v App Store ali Dock in kliknete gumb Strinjam se .

    Gumb Strinjam za sporazum

    Ali pa tako, da v Terminal vtipkate naslednji ukaz, da se strinjate s sporazumi.

     sudo xcodebuild -license 
  3. Pridržite tipko Command in pritisnite Space, da odprete reflektor, nato vnesite Terminal in

    Odpiranje terminala
  4. Vnesite naslednji ukaz, da namestite orodje ukazne vrstice Xcode :
     xcode-select - namestite 

    Namestitev orodja ukazne vrstice xcode
  5. Zdaj prenesite MacPorts za svoj operacijski sistem, ki ga uporabljate od tu: MacPorts

    Prenos MacPortsov s spletnega mesta
  6. Po prenosu odprite preneseno datoteko in namestite programsko opremo tako, da skozi postopek / korake namestitve in po potrebi vnesete geslo.
  7. Ko je namestitev končana, znova zaženite Terminal in vnesite naslednji ukaz:
     sudo port samodejno posodablja 

    Posodabljanje in preverjanje MacPorts v terminalu

    Opomba : MacPorts je uspešno nameščen, če vidite sporočilo " Posodobitev osnovnih virov MacPorts z uporabo rsync ". Če pa tega sporočila ne vidite, ga morate znova pravilno namestiti.

  8. Zdaj lahko namestite kateri koli paket z naslednjim ukazom:
     ime namestitve za vrata sudo 

    Namestitev prek MacPortsa

    Opomba : Ime v ukazu je lahko ime paketa, ki ga poskušate namestiti na svoj macOS.

Zanimivi Članki